Okay. With help from you folks I've managed to solve my problem.
I don't know if its just an incompatibility my home theme - I've modified Newsportal - with or WordPress (MU), but there are <tr></tr>, <th></th> and <td></td> tags in the code for the Security Question Field in the Signup Question plug-in and removing these solves the problem I ran into with the plug-in causing the order of the registration page elements to get shuffled around.
